Research Of Dynamic Road Generalization Model And Methods Based On Trip Mode

Ample accomplishments of the map generalization have been achieved in its theory,model and method after several decades'development.However,for now,digital map generalization is mainly based on generalization in static environment and offline generalization.Maps that produced by traditional generalization techniques are applied to a wide range of different tasks,which can not meet users' individualized needs for geographic information.With the development of network technology and artificial intelligence technology,internet and mobile map that are highly interactive are becoming more and more popular.At the same time,research gradually turned their focus to the mining of semantic information as well as users' individual information which then lead to the new requirement for map generalization so as to provide any time,any place and any scale geographic information according to users' tasks and context information.Evidently,offline generalization and multi-scaled database are not available under this circumstance.As one of the important context information,trip mode relates tightly to road generalization.Users have different requirements of geospatial information,thus,maps with appropriate scale and appropriate amount of information must be provided in order to meet users' road cognitive demands under diverse trip modes.However,the target scale of traditional generalization is specified,and generalization area is certain while trip mode varies a lot in mobile environment,thus,a dynamic road generalization model should be built to solve these problems.To design such a model,several aspects such as selection of generalization operators and algorithms,set of parameter,match of generalization knowledge and control of generalization process must be taken into consideration.Details are discussed in this paper,specific contents are as follows:1.This paper analyzed user's cognitive characteristics of road and discussed the scales which could meet users' road cognition features based on different trip modes.And we summarized the impact factor of road generalization of road based on trip mode and analyze them.2.The availability of road generalization operators in dynamic environment is analyzed from the perspective of generalization complexity while applicable scale of operators that meet the condition is analyzed too.The availability of road generalization algorithms in dynamic environment is discussed from the perspective of algorithm complexity and quality of generalization.The relationship between algorithm parameters and scales is explored.3.This research described acquisition method and formalization method of road generalization knowledge,and established road generalization-related knowledge rule.A conceptual model of dynamic road generalization based on trip mode is proposed,and controlling mechanism of generalization process used in this model is discussed.4.Based on the model proposed,a prototype of dynamic road generalization for mobile environment has been designed.Two selection algorithms based on attributes and mesh density threshold and one simplification algorithm based on Douglas-Peucker were implemented to execute the dynamic road generalization based on trip mode.Based on the result of case,the feasibility of the dynamic road generalization model is proposed.
